Description

Chrome lets you name windows. It would be interesting if the list displayed this user-defined name, if any, instead of the generic "Window" identifier.

Steps for naming a window

  1. Right-click on any free space on the tab bar to open a context menu or select "Window" from the menu bar at the top of the browser and
  2. Then click on "Name window...".
  3. A small window will appear to define a name for the window.

Expected behavior

In side panel: Automatically display the user-assigned window name.

Actual behavior

Displays "Window" by default. Other identifiers must be assigned manually via the app's side panel and independently of the identifier that may exist in chrome.
